G2 Gets Revenge on TL in the Opening Game of the Second Round-Robin – Worlds 2020

Updated:

The LEC team dominated in the opening game of Day 5, breaking the doubts arisen from the loss against TL in their last clash. Absolute protagonist was Wunder: he’s showing everyone that he’s a world-class player.

G2 vs TL – Draft – New Picks

Similar to what happened in their first encounter ( won by TL ), the two teams focused their bans on the respective comfort picks: in particular, jungler’s champion pools were targeted. ( Nidalee, Lee Sin, Graves & Kindred all banned )
G2 took advantage of their red side counter pick as they gave Volibear to Jankos & last picked Sylas for Wunder.

G2’s top laner is becoming one of the shining points of this roster: an immense champion pool with equal dominance against everyone is making him one of the best players in this tournament.

G2 vs TL – Game – What a Dominance

With G2 winning draft on paper, things got even worse for TL. The team’s playstyle is usually to wait for their items to come up & scale towards late game: the more they can stall & drag the game, the higher the chances of winning. Wunder & his team, however, gave no chance to NA’s seed. Picking up first blood & executing almost to perfection any plan ( from dives to teamfights ), G2 was in complete control from the get-go. The Sylas pick was just the cherry on the top: stealing on the strong ultimates from the enemies, he single-handedly carried the fights which broke around the map.
At around 20 minutes, a 7k gold lead split the two teams, as G2 continued to open the map even more. There wasn’t an instance where TL looked like they could come back from that. Two last desperate teamfights marked the end of a very one-sided game, with G2 looking reinvigorated, as they will fight against Suning for 1st place in Group A. TL, on the other hand, will most likely face elimination as things will get really hard for them…
